Unlocking the Power of Remote Desktop: A Complete Guide to Connecting via RDP

Remote Desktop Protocol (RDP) is a powerful tool that allows users to access other computers over a network connection. With technology advancing rapidly, remote access capabilities have become a necessity for businesses and individuals alike. Whether you are troubleshooting a remote machine, accessing work files while on the go, or managing a server, learning how to connect via RDP can significantly improve your productivity. In this guide, we will explore everything you need to know about RDP, from its basic setup to advanced configurations.

What is RDP?

Remote Desktop Protocol is a protocol developed by Microsoft that enables the remote control of a computer over a network connection. RDP allows users to view and interact with the desktop interface of a remote computer as if they were sitting in front of it. This can be accomplished over the internet or local networks.

Key Functions of RDP:
– Remote access to workstations and servers
– File management and transfer
– Software installations and updates
– Remote troubleshooting and maintenance

Why Use RDP?

There are several advantages to using RDP:

1. Enhanced Productivity

RDP allows users to access their workstations or servers at any time, enabling seamless workflows without the need to be physically present at the machine.

2. Cost-effective Solutions

By using RDP, businesses can save on hardware costs since multiple users can access the same resources without needing separate physical machines.

3. Simplified IT Management

IT administrators can manage various machines from a single point, reducing the time and effort spent on maintenance and troubleshooting.

Getting Started with RDP

Before connecting to a remote computer using RDP, some prerequisites must be met.

1. Enable Remote Desktop on the Target Machine

To use RDP, you must first enable Remote Desktop on the computer you wish to connect to:

  • Open the System Properties by right-clicking on “This PC” or “My Computer” and selecting “Properties.”
  • Click on “Remote settings” on the left side.
  • In the “Remote” tab, under “Remote Desktop,” select the option that allows connections (usually “Allow remote connections to this computer”).
  • Confirm your settings and check the box for “Allow connections only from computers running Remote Desktop with Network Level Authentication” for added security.

2. Note the Computer’s IP Address

You will need the computer’s IP address or its hostname for the RDP connection. You can find the IP address by:

  • Opening the Command Prompt and typing “ipconfig.”
  • Identifying the IPv4 Address under the connection settings.

3. Ensure Firewall Settings Allow RDP

Check your firewall settings to ensure that RDP is permitted. On Windows, this typically means allowing “Remote Desktop” through the Windows Defender Firewall.

Connecting to a Remote Desktop

Once you have set up the remote machine, you can connect to it from another Windows computer.

1. Open Remote Desktop Connection

To access RDP, follow these steps:

  • Click on the Start menu.
  • Type “Remote Desktop Connection” and press Enter.

2. Input the Remote Computer’s IP Address

In the Remote Desktop Connection window, you will see a field labeled “Computer.” Here, input the IP address or hostname of the remote computer.

3. Click on ‘Connect’ and Enter Credentials

Click the “Connect” button. A login prompt will appear, requiring you to input the username and password for the remote machine. Ensure you have the proper credentials to establish the connection.

Advanced RDP Features

RDP is not only about establishing a simple remote connection; it comes with a suite of advanced features to enhance user experience.

1. File Sharing Between Devices

During an RDP session, you can share files between the local and remote computers:

Step Action
1 Open Remote Desktop Connection.
2 Click on “Show Options.”
3 Select the “Local Resources” tab.
4 Under “Local devices and resources,” check “More…”
5 Select the folders you want to share.

2. Printer Redirection

RDP supports printer redirection, allowing users to print directly from the remote machine to a local printer. This is set up automatically during the connection process, and no additional configuration is typically required.

3. Multi-Monitor Support

If you use multiple monitors, RDP can extend the remote desktop across all displays. This can enhance productivity by allowing better use of screen space.

Security Considerations

While RDP offers many benefits, security should always be a primary concern.

1. Use a Strong Password

Ensure that the account used for RDP access has a strong password to deter unauthorized access.

2. Implement Network Level Authentication (NLA)

NLA adds an extra layer of security by requiring authentication before a remote session is established.

3. Use a VPN

For connections across the internet, consider using a Virtual Private Network (VPN) to encrypt data and provide a secure connection.

4. Regularly Update Software

Keep your operating system and RDP client updated to protect against vulnerabilities.

Troubleshooting Common RDP Issues

Even with the best setups, issues may arise. Here’s how to troubleshoot common problems:

1. Unable to Connect

If you cannot connect to the remote machine, verify the following:

  • Is the remote machine powered on and connected to the network?
  • Are the Remote Desktop settings still correct?

2. Poor Performance

If the remote desktop session is lagging, consider these options:

  • Reduce the graphical settings in the RDP client to enhance performance.
  • Close unnecessary applications on the remote machine to free up resources.

3. Session Disconnections

Frequent disconnections can be due to network instability. Ensure that your internet connection is stable and review server settings for session timeouts.

Conclusion

Connecting via RDP is a powerful solution that enhances productivity and flexibility for both individuals and businesses. By following the steps outlined in this guide, you can establish a secure and efficient remote connection. Always remember to prioritize security and performance to ensure a seamless remote desktop experience. Whether you’re managing a server from across the globe or simply accessing your office workstation from home, RDP is a tool that will empower you in today’s digital landscape.

What is Remote Desktop Protocol (RDP)?

Remote Desktop Protocol (RDP) is a proprietary protocol developed by Microsoft that allows users to connect to and control another computer remotely through a graphical interface. When you use RDP, you can access your computer or network resources from anywhere, making it highly beneficial for remote work, technical support, and server management.

RDP transmits information between the local computer (client) and the remote computer (host), allowing users to see the desktop environment, run applications, and manage files as if they were physically present at the remote machine. It enhances productivity by enabling seamless access to resources without the need to be at a specific location.

How do I enable RDP on my Windows computer?

To enable RDP on a Windows computer, you need to navigate to the System Properties. Right-click on ‘This PC’ or ‘My Computer’ and select ‘Properties’. Then, click on ‘Remote settings’ in the left sidebar. Under the ‘Remote Desktop’ section, select the option that allows connections, typically “Allow remote connections to this computer,” and ensure that “Allow connections only from computers running Remote Desktop with Network Level Authentication” is checked for enhanced security.

After enabling RDP, make sure your firewall settings allow RDP traffic. By default, RDP utilizes port 3389, so you’ll need to configure your firewall to permit inbound connections on that port. Also, ensure the user account you wish to connect with has remote access permissions.

What do I need to connect to a remote desktop?

To connect to a remote desktop, you need a compatible client (like the Remote Desktop Connection application available on Windows) and the necessary credentials to log in to the remote machine. This means knowing the IP address or hostname of the computer you wish to connect to, alongside the username and password for authenticating your access.

Additionally, a stable internet connection is essential for maintaining a smooth and responsive remote session. The performance can be adversely affected by slow or unreliable connectivity, so ensuring a good network connection is key to optimizing the remote desktop experience.

Can I use RDP on non-Windows devices?

Yes, you can use RDP on non-Windows devices, although you may require specific applications or software to facilitate the connection. For instance, there are dedicated RDP clients available for macOS, Linux, Android, and iOS. These applications allow users to connect to Windows machines using the RDP protocol, making it accessible across different operating systems.

Using non-Windows devices typically involves downloading the relevant RDP client from the respective app store or through the software provider’s website. Once installed, you’ll need to input the necessary connection details, including the IP address of the remote Windows machine, to establish the remote session.

Is RDP secure for remote connections?

RDP offers several built-in security features to protect your remote connections, such as encryption and Network Level Authentication (NLA). NLA requires users to authenticate before establishing a full RDP session, which reduces the risk of unauthorized access. However, despite these measures, RDP can be vulnerable to exploitation if not configured correctly.

To enhance the security of your RDP connection, it’s advisable to implement additional layers of security such as a Virtual Private Network (VPN), strong passwords, and multi-factor authentication (MFA). Regularly updating your operating system and RDP client application also helps mitigate potential security risks.

What operating systems support RDP connections?

RDP is primarily designed for use with Microsoft Windows operating systems. Server editions, such as Windows Server, and professional versions of desktop systems (like Windows 10 Pro and Enterprise) support RDP host capabilities. Additionally, many Windows-based servers can be configured to accept remote connections.

It’s also possible to connect to Linux and macOS systems using RDP, although these typically require additional software installations like xrdp for Linux or Microsoft Remote Desktop for macOS. These tools bridge compatibility gaps, allowing users from non-Windows environments to access Windows systems seamlessly.

Can I use RDP for file transfers?

Yes, RDP supports file transfers between the local and remote machines during a session. This is typically facilitated through the local resources settings in the Remote Desktop Connection application. You can enable clipboard sharing and designate local drives to be available in the remote session, allowing you to copy and paste files or directly access local storage.

For enhanced file transfer capabilities, however, many users opt to utilize third-party software designed specifically for file sharing or synchronization. These solutions often provide more robust features that extend beyond the basic file transfer capabilities available through the RDP interface.

What should I do if I cannot connect via RDP?

If you are unable to connect via RDP, the first step is to verify that remote access has been correctly enabled on the target machine. Check whether the computer is powered on, connected to the network, and that the RDP settings are correctly configured. Make sure that your firewall settings permit RDP connections and confirm that the remote desktop service is running.

If these checks do not resolve the issue, consider inspecting your network connection and ensuring that you are using the correct IP address and credentials. Additionally, connectivity issues may arise from antivirus software or network restrictions, so be sure to review those settings as well.

Leave a Comment